Till October 14 this year, FIIs were net sellers in equities at Rs 1,132 crore (Rs 11.32 billion) while their debt exposure stood at Rs 20,029 crore (Rs 200.29 billion). This is the first time since 2008 that FIIs are net sellers in equities.
For home buyers in Noida Extension things have just gone worse. While banks have decided not to disburse loans to residential properties in the area, including those that had no litigation against them, builders are threatening to charge a penalty if payments are not made according to the existing contracts.

While iGate leaps into the $1-billion club, the combined entity will have a larger offering, better pricing power and scope to improve margins. Nasdaq-listed software firm iGate's acquisition of Patni Computer Systems was received positively by the market. On a day when the Sensex was down 2.4 per cent, the Patni scrip closed 0.8 per cent higher at Rs 463.85.

Mutual funds breathed easy today, with the flow into liquid and liquid-plus schemes soaring to Rs 30,000-35,000 crore. This is in contrast to the situation over the past few days when a liquidity squeeze caused by the Coal India issue soaking up cash forced companies and banks to withdraw money from mutual funds.
